Output 61dfbf9914356f1d86fa8d3f77e1f4c44cfd14cdbd172dc7d12b9d60ee29bd27:1

value
1458392
script pubkey
OP_0 OP_PUSHBYTES_20 dfea1af7c4806b810d29e34bb983b12d7cf5532d
address
bc1qml4p4a7ysp4czrffud9mnqa3947025edx35nd7
transaction
61dfbf9914356f1d86fa8d3f77e1f4c44cfd14cdbd172dc7d12b9d60ee29bd27
confirmations
124
spent
true